1. EN ROUTE SUPPLEMENT AUSTRALIA
1.1 The En Route Supplement Australia (ERSA) is issued on a 13 week cycle with
amendments issued for MIL users every four weeks in the ADF Aeronautical Information
Package Amendment Bulletin (AIPAB).
2. AERODROME AND FACILITY DIRECTORY
2.1 This directory within the ERSA, lists alphabetically, details of AD, Navigation Aids, Air
Traffic Services, Ground Services, Public Facilities available and Special Procedures.
AD having more than one name are usually identified by the City/AD method.
3. AIR TRAFFIC SERVICES FREQUENCIES
3.1 Air Traffic Control operates these frequencies in various groups and re-transmission
applies within each group.
3.2 The FIS frequency listed may be different to that shown on ERC Low Charts. The entries
in this document have been individually assessed for best frequency coverage.
4. AERODROMES INFORMATION
4.1 AERODROMES WITH FULL INFORMATION
4.2 Aerodromes with full information provided are:
a. Licensed aerodromes;
b. Certified aerodromes, which will replace Licensed aerodromes.
(The translation process may take some of years);
c. Registered aerodromes; and
d. Military.
These entries are subject to inspection and ARE SUBJECT TO NOTAM ACTION.
4.3 AERODROMES WITH LIMITED INFORMATION
a. Other aerodromes, also known as aeroplane landing areas (ALA) may be included
in ERSA with limited information.
b. Under Civil Aviation Safety Regulations, the ALAs are not subject to NOTAM
action. The ALAs are depicted in ERSA with a grey background as shown in
INTRO - 6.
c. Operators conducting regular public transport or charter operations into ALAs need
to be aware of their obligations under the CASA regulations.
